Our team and what we’ll accomplish together

 

TELUS is seeking an experienced Director of Planning & Engineering to support our network access and sustainment operations, as well as the multi-year transformation of our network infrastructure. You will work with planning, design, and engineering teams on network access infrastructure, outside plant relocations, standardization of power & cooling systems, and network efficiency initiatives that sustain and enhance our telecommunications network performance. In this critical role, you'll help ensure that TELUS reliably and efficiently delivers telecommunications services to millions of customers across Canada.

 

What you’ll do

 

  • Strategic Planning & Vision: Develop and execute comprehensive network build strategies aligned with corporate goals market demands, and regulatory requirements
  • Engineering Leadership: Lead a team of engineers and technical specialists in designing, planning, and optimizing network architectures for maximum efficiency and scalability
  • Network Planning: Direct the planning and execution of outside plant infrastructure including aerial and underground fibre deployments; ensure compliance with industry standards and best practices
  • Network Transformation: Develop a long term strategy for network transformation opportunities that complement our corporate goals and drive towards network efficiencies and optimizations
  • Power & Cooling Standards: Establish and enforce power distribution and cooling infrastructure standards across all network facilities; ensure redundancy, reliability, and energy efficiency in power management systems
  • Project Oversight: Manage the planning requirements for multiple large-scale fibre deployment projects simultaneously, ensuring on-time delivery while maintaining quality design standards
  • Stakeholder Management: Collaborate with internal teams (Operations, Marketing, Finance), external partners, municipalities, and regulatory bodies to facilitate smooth project execution
  • Cost Optimization: Identify opportunities to reduce capital expenditure and operational costs while maintaining network performance and reliability; optimize network and power infrastructure designs for cost-effectiveness
  • Technology Innovation: Stay current with emerging fibre technologies, OSP methodologies, and power/cooling solutions; recommend adoption of innovations that enhance competitive advantage

What you bring

 

  • Bachelor's degree in Engineering (Civil, Electrical, Telecommunications, or related field) or equivalent professional experience
  • 10+ years of experience in telecommunications, fibre network engineering, or related infrastructure industries
  • 5+ years in a leadership management role overseeing large-scale projects and teams
  • Proven track record of successfully planning and executing fibre build-out projects at scale, including OSP design and deployment
  • Strong knowledge of fibre optic technologies, network design, and telecommunications standards
  • Expertise in outside plant (OSP) engineering, including aerial and underground fibre installation methodologies
  • Demonstrated knowledge of power distribution standards, UPS systems, and cooling infrastructure (HVAC, liquid cooling) for network facilities
  • Excellent project management skills with experience managing budgets exceeding $50M
  • Demonstrated ability to lead cross-functional teams and manage complex stakeholder relationships
  • Strong problem solving capabilities
  • Excellent communication and presentation skills
